Church Ups for Pepsi Campaign

The Pepsi company made an offer to singers Charlotte Church and Oasis member Liam Gallagher to team up for their new advertising campaign

AceShowbiz -

They're very representative and qualified enough, hence the Pepsi company pointed their finger at them, offering singers Charlotte Church and Oasis member Liam Gallagher to team up for their new advertising campaign.

As said by an insider the new campaign is about Pepsi used as a cocktail mixer at the parties, and the company wants the two artists to give it a new rock 'n' roll wilder and more controversial image. Yet, the two of them have yet out an agreement.

Why should Charlotte and Liam? Why not the others? It's because "We've always got safe, family friendly stars to endorse Pepsi in the past, like Britney Spears, Beyonce Knowles, Cindy Crawford and Blue. But Pepsi is becoming more and more popular as a cocktail mixer at parties, so we want a wilder, more controversial image to go with that, and Liam and Charlotte are ideal. They both love their booze and between them they cover the gender demographics we're trying to target. Charlotte is young, sexy and fun-loving, while Liam is an older, cool rock star." So said a PepsiCo source.
